587315692990791444717801190904489114025637
Odd
587315692990791444717801190904489114025637 is odd
Previous odd number is 587315692990791444717801190904489114025635
Next odd number is 587315692990791444717801190904489114025639
Cubed
202588512590790136900708830427514347010912411712912813183566221353248984368821573414471938618465776708207905141895446064149853
Squared
344939723233253590945897989234975953218463221190993898097052415606941770831893255769
Binary
1101011110111110111001101111111111001110011100010111010100110110111010110100101101011001001011101010101110111101101101011110011111010100101